; The list of executables InfinityLoader will attempt to spawn. The first executable that exists is selected.
ExeNames=Baldur.exe,icewind.exe,SiegeOfDragonspear.exe
; Patterns can change based on what executable is being spawned. When setting up InfinityLoader to spawn a renamed executable,
; it is important to map that renamed executable back to the original name so the correct patterns are used.
;
; This option is a list in the form of:
; <exe name 1>:<alias name 1>,<exe name 2>:<alias name 2> ...
;
; To configure InfinityLoader to spawn a renamed executable, the following should be done:
; 1) Above in ExeNames, either rename the original executable or add the renamed executable to the list.
; 2) Add an alias to this list that maps the renamed executable to the original executable.
;
; For example, if InfinityLoader should spawn BaldurReal.exe, a renamed Baldur.exe:
; ExeNames=BaldurReal.exe ...
; ExeSwitchAlias=BaldurReal.exe:Baldur.exe ...
ExeSwitchAlias=
